カテゴリー: 厳選紹介

  • 未経験からプログラミング言語を何から学ぶべきか?

    未経験からプログラミング言語を何から学ぶべきか?

    プログラミング言語は何から学ぶべきか?未経験者のためのガイド

    プログラミングを始めたいけれど、どの言語から学べば良いのか悩んでいませんか?

    多くの人がこの疑問を抱えています。特に未経験の方にとって、選択肢が多すぎると逆に混乱してしまうことがありますよね。

    でも大丈夫です。私があなたのために、プログラミング言語の選び方について詳しく解説します。これを読めば、何から始めればいいのかが明確になりますよ。

    1. プログラミング言語を選ぶ際のポイント

    プログラミング言語を選ぶ際には、いくつかのポイントを考慮することが重要です。

    1.1 自分の目的を明確にする

    まず最初に考えてほしいのが、あなたの目的です。プログラミングを学ぶ理由は人それぞれですが、以下のような目的が考えられます。

    • ウェブサイトを作りたい
    • アプリを開発したい
    • データ分析を行いたい
    • ゲームを作りたい

    それぞれの目的に合った言語を選ぶことで、学習がスムーズになります。

    1.2 学びやすさ

    未経験者にとって、学びやすさは非常に重要です。初心者向けの言語としては、以下のものが挙げられます。

    • Python
    • JavaScript
    • Ruby

    これらの言語は文法がシンプルで、豊富な学習リソースも揃っています。

    1.3 コミュニティのサポート

    プログラミングは時に孤独な作業になることもあります。そこで、活発なコミュニティがある言語を選ぶことで、困ったときに助けを得やすくなります。

    例えば、PythonやJavaScriptは非常に大きなコミュニティがあり、オンラインフォーラムや勉強会も多く開催されています。

    📄関連・注目記事

    未経験者が選ぶべきプログラミング言語について詳しい解説はコチラ

    2. おすすめのプログラミング言語

    ここでは、未経験者に特におすすめのプログラミング言語をいくつかご紹介します。

    2.1 Python

    Pythonは、非常に人気のあるプログラミング言語で、初心者にも優しい言語です。

    データ分析や機械学習、ウェブ開発など、さまざまな分野で使用されています。文法が簡潔で、視覚的にも理解しやすいのが特徴です。

    2.2 JavaScript

    JavaScriptは、ウェブ開発において必須の言語です。ブラウザ上で動作するため、即座に結果を確認しやすいのも魅力です。

    フロントエンドだけでなく、バックエンドにも対応しているため、幅広い開発に対応できます。

    2.3 Ruby

    Rubyは、シンプルで読みやすい文法が特徴のプログラミング言語です。特にウェブアプリケーションの開発に強みを持っています。

    Ruby on Railsというフレームワークを利用することで、迅速に開発を行うことができる点も魅力です。

    📄関連・注目記事

    未経験から始めるプログラミング言語のおすすめについて詳しい解説はコチラ

    📄関連・注目記事

    未経験からIT転職を成功させるために必要なスキルについて詳しい解説はコチラ

    3. 学習方法について

    プログラミング言語を選んだら、次は学習方法です。ここではいくつかの効果的な学習方法を紹介します。

    3.1 オンラインコースを利用する

    現在は多くのオンラインプラットフォームがあり、初心者向けのコースが豊富に揃っています。

    UdemyやCourseraなどのサイトでは、手頃な価格で質の高い講座を受けることができます。

    3.2 書籍を読む

    書籍も非常に有効な学習方法です。初心者向けの書籍は多く出版されており、基礎をしっかり学ぶことができます。

    特に、実際に手を動かしながら学べるような書籍を選ぶと良いでしょう。

    3.3 プロジェクトを作成する

    学んだことを実際に使ってみることが、最も効果的な学習方法です。

    小さなプロジェクトを作成することで、実践的なスキルを身につけることができます。

    まとめ

    プログラミング言語を選ぶ際には、自分の目的や学びやすさ、コミュニティのサポートを考慮することが重要です。

    PythonやJavaScript、Rubyなどは、未経験者にもおすすめの言語です。

    学習方法としては、オンラインコースや書籍、プロジェクト作成が効果的です。少しずつでも前進することで、確実にスキルを身につけていきましょう。

    ご不安もあるかと思いますが、あなたのペースで少しずつ進めていくことが大切です。お気軽にどうぞ。

  • 社内SEとしてプログラマー未経験の20代が成功するための秘訣は?

    社内SEとしてプログラマー未経験の20代が成功するための秘訣は?

    社内SEとプログラマー未経験の20代のあなたへ

    20代で社内SEやプログラマーとしてのキャリアを考えているあなたにとって、未経験という壁は大きな不安要素かもしれません。しかし、心配しないでください。今から解決策を一緒に考えていきましょう。

    1. 社内SEとプログラマーの違いは?

    まず、社内SEとプログラマーの役割にはどのような違いがあるのでしょうか。

    • 社内SE:社内のシステムやITインフラの整備、運用を担当します。業務に必要なシステムの選定や導入、トラブルシューティングなどが主な業務です。
    • プログラマー:主にソフトウェアやアプリケーションの開発を行います。プログラミング言語を使い、機能を実装していく役割です。

    このように、社内SEは業務の効率化を目指す役割であり、プログラマーは具体的な開発を行う役割です。どちらも重要なポジションですが、自分の興味や得意なことを考えて選ぶことが大切です。

    2. 未経験から社内SEやプログラマーになれるのか?

    未経験からでも社内SEやプログラマーになれるのか、不安に思う方も多いでしょう。

    実際、未経験からこの職種に転職する人は少なくありません。多くの企業が、ポテンシャルを重視しているため、経験がなくても意欲や学ぶ姿勢があれば採用される可能性が高いのです。

    特に20代のあなたは、柔軟な思考や学ぶ能力が高い時期です。未経験でも、挑戦する気持ちを持っていることが重要です。

    3. どのようにスキルを身につけるか?

    では、具体的にどのようにスキルを身につけていけばよいのでしょうか。

    • 独学:オンラインコースや書籍を活用して、自分のペースで学ぶことができます。プログラミング言語は数多くありますが、PythonやJavaScriptなどの人気言語から始めるのが良いでしょう。
    • プログラミングスクール:短期間で集中的に学べるため、効率的にスキルを習得できます。就職サポートがついているスクールも多いので、利用するのも一つの手です。
    • 実践経験:自分でプロジェクトを立ち上げたり、オープンソースに参加することで、実践的な経験を積むことができます。実際に手を動かすことで、理解が深まります。

    これらの方法を組み合わせることで、短期間でスキルを身につけることができるでしょう。

    4. 社内SEやプログラマーとしての働き方

    社内SEやプログラマーとして働く際のポイントについても触れておきましょう。

    • チームワーク:どちらの職種でも、他のメンバーとのコミュニケーションが重要です。特に社内SEは、他部署と連携して業務を進めるため、円滑なコミュニケーション能力が求められます。
    • 問題解決能力:特に社内SEは、トラブルが発生した際に迅速に対応する能力が必要です。プログラマーも、バグの修正や機能の追加など、問題解決に取り組む場面が多いです。
    • 継続的な学習:IT業界は常に進化しています。最新の技術やトレンドを追い続ける姿勢が求められます。定期的に勉強会やセミナーに参加することで、知識をアップデートしていきましょう。

    これらのスキルや姿勢を持つことで、より充実したキャリアを築くことができるでしょう。

    5. どんな企業を目指すべきか?

    次に、どのような企業を目指すのが良いかについて考えてみましょう。

    • 成長企業:急成長している企業では、さまざまな経験を積むことができます。新しい技術やプロジェクトに挑戦できる環境が整っていることが多いです。
    • 研修制度が充実している企業:未経験からでも安心して成長できる環境が整っている企業を選ぶと良いでしょう。研修やOJTがしっかりしている企業を探してみてください。
    • 社内の雰囲気が良い企業:働きやすい環境は、モチベーションにも影響します。口コミや企業の文化をリサーチして、自分に合った環境を見つけることが大切です。

    自分に合った企業を見つけることで、より良いキャリアが築けるでしょう。

    まとめ

    社内SEやプログラマー未経験の20代のあなたでも、しっかりとした学びと意欲があれば、夢を実現することが可能です。

    スキルを身につけるための方法や働き方、企業選びについて考えながら、一歩ずつ進んでいきましょう。あなたの未来には、無限の可能性が広がっています。

    ご不安もあるかと思いますが、私の経験を活かしてお手伝いできることがあれば、ぜひお気軽にご相談ください。

  • SIerとWeb系未経験の20代はどっちを選ぶべき?

    SIerとWeb系未経験の20代はどっちを選ぶべき?

    SIerとWeb系、未経験の20代が選ぶべきはどっち?

    1. SIerとWeb系の違いとは?

    SIer(システムインテグレーター)とWeb系の企業では、業務内容や働き方が大きく異なります。まず、SIerは主に企業向けのシステム開発や運用を行う会社で、プロジェクトごとにクライアントとの関係を築くことが求められます。これに対し、Web系の企業は自社のサービスやプロダクトを開発し、ユーザーに直接提供することが多いです。

    SIerでは、システムの要件定義や設計、プログラミング、テスト、運用など、幅広い工程に関わることができます。一方、Web系では、デザインやマーケティング、ユーザーエクスペリエンスなど、よりクリエイティブな要素が強く求められます。

    このように、SIerとWeb系では求められるスキルや知識が異なるため、未経験の20代にとってはどちらを選ぶかが重要な選択肢となります。

    2. 未経験からSIerを選ぶメリット

    未経験からSIerを選ぶことにはいくつかのメリットがあります。

    • 安定した雇用:SIerは大手企業との取引が多く、安定した収入が期待できます。
    • スキルの幅が広がる:多様なプロジェクトに関わることで、技術的なスキルを幅広く習得できます。
    • チームワークの重要性:プロジェクトはチームで進めるため、協力やコミュニケーション能力が養われます。

    特に、未経験の方には、SIerの職場環境が教育体制が整っていることが多く、初めてのIT業界でも安心して学ぶことができるという点が魅力的です。

    3. 未経験からWeb系を選ぶメリット

    一方、Web系を選ぶことにも多くの魅力があります。

    • クリエイティブな環境:自社のサービスを作り上げるため、自由な発想やデザインが求められます。
    • フレキシブルな働き方:リモートワークやフレックスタイム制を導入している企業が多く、ライフスタイルに合わせた働き方が可能です。
    • 成長のスピード:新しい技術やトレンドに敏感なため、常に進化する環境でスキルを磨けます。

    特にWeb系は、自己表現やクリエイティブな部分に重きを置くため、自分の個性を活かしたいと考える未経験者にはぴったりの選択肢です。

    4. 20代にとっての選択基準は?

    未経験の20代がSIerとWeb系のどちらを選ぶかは、いくつかのポイントを考慮する必要があります。

    • 自分の興味:IT業界のどの分野に興味があるのかを考えてみましょう。
    • 働き方のスタイル:安定した雇用を重視するのか、自由な働き方を求めるのか、自分のライフスタイルに合った選択をすることが大切です。
    • 将来のキャリアプラン:どのようなキャリアを描いているのかを考えることで、選択肢が明確になります。

    これらの基準を踏まえて、自分に合った職場環境を見つけることが大切です。

    5. どちらを選ぶべきか?

    結論として、SIerとWeb系のどちらを選ぶべきかは、あなた自身の価値観や目指すキャリアによります。

    もし安定した雇用やチームでの協力を重視するのであれば、SIerを選ぶことが適しています。一方で、クリエイティブな表現や自由な働き方を求めるのであれば、Web系を選ぶことが良いでしょう。

    また、未経験の方でもどちらの業界でも学べることは多いので、まずは興味のある分野に挑戦してみることをおすすめします。

    まとめ

    SIerとWeb系、未経験の20代が選ぶべきはどちらかについて考えてみました。どちらの業界にも魅力があり、あなたの興味や価値観に合った選択をすることが大切です。自分の未来を見据え、ぜひ前向きに選択をしてみてくださいね。ご不安もあるかと思いますが、でも大丈夫ですよ。どちらの道でも成長できるチャンスはたくさんあります。お気軽にどうぞ。